About this episode
In this heartwarming episode, we hear the incredible story of Alice Phillips, M.D., Medical Director of Ambulatory Quality and Safety at Cook Children's, and her daughter, Annie Phillips, an Outpatient Dietitian in the pediatric Cardiology Department at Cook Children's. Dr. Phillips shares her inspiring journey from growing up in Texas to becoming a doctor and a leader in the health care field, all while balancing family and the challenges of being a woman in medicine. Annie discusses how her mother’s path influenced her own career choices and the bond they share working together in healthcare. Together, they reflect on the challenges of motherhood, the importance of resilience, and the power of family support. Tune in to hear a mother and daughter who are not only committed to improving children’s health but also to growing and supporting each other along the way.
